Bridge.Domain.Utils.BridgeHelper.ToPbn C# (CSharp) Метод

ToPbn() публичный статический Метод

public static ToPbn ( BridgeGame game ) : string
game BridgeGame
Результат string
        public static string ToPbn(BridgeGame game)
        {
            var sb = new StringBuilder();
            sb.Append(game.Declarer.FirstLetter);
            sb.Append(":");

            var side = game.Declarer;
            for (var i = 1; i < 5; i++)
            {
                var deck = game.GameState[side];
                sb.Append(DeckToPbnHand(deck));
                if (i != 4)
                    sb.Append(' ');
                side = GetNextPlayerPosition(side);
            }

            return sb.ToString();
        }